Dating Confidence Reset: Clear Goals, Calm Pace, Real Progress
Start by clarifying what you want. Are you exploring, looking for something casual, or open to commitment? Writing one or two clear intentions helps you choose conversations and matches that actually fit your time and emotional energy.
Set realistic expectations. Online dating is uneven—some conversations go nowhere, others surprise you. Expect a mix and treat each chat as information rather than a verdict on your worth. That small mental shift reduces pressure and keeps you steady.
Keep a healthy pace. Move at a speed that feels comfortable: ask one or two meaningful questions, share a small personal detail, and wait to see if the other person reciprocates. If someone consistently delays or avoids engagement, let the interaction naturally fade instead of chasing it.
Focus on signal over numbers. Instead of counting matches or messages, notice signs that matter: thoughtful replies, curiosity, shared values, and consistent follow-through. Prioritize profiles and conversations that show those signals rather than those that only inflate your inbox.
Practice small confidence rituals. Before you message or respond, take a minute to breathe, reread your intent, and choose one clear line or question. Celebrate the tiny wins—an interesting reply, a scheduled call, or a polite conversation that ended respectfully—and file them as progress.

Finally, be selective with your “yes.” Saying no or pausing a conversation when something feels off is a strength, not a failure. Confident dating comes from clarity, steady pacing, and treating yourself with the same respect you expect from others.
